What Are Forevermark Cabinets?

Forevermark Cabinets are a popular cabinetry line distributed by The Shekia Group, LLC, known for combining style, durability, and affordability. These cabinets are manufactured using solid wood construction and are certified by the Kitchen Cabinet Manufacturers Association (KCMA). They meet stringent quality and performance standards, including for structural integrity, drawer operation, and finish longevity.

Key Features:

  • Solid wood doors and frames

  • Plywood box construction

  • Soft-close drawers and doors (in most collections)

  • CARB2 compliance for low formaldehyde emissions

  • UV-coated finishes for longevity

  • Available in various colors and styles

Forevermark’s appeal lies in its mid-range pricing paired with quality features that rival premium brands.


What Are RTA Cabinets?

Ready-to-Assemble (RTA) cabinets are shipped flat-packed and require assembly on-site, making them a budget-friendly option for DIY homeowners or budget-conscious contractors. RTA cabinets are available through large online distributors, home improvement stores, and specialty retailers. Their quality ranges from particleboard-based economy models to high-end solid wood versions that rival factory-assembled cabinetry.

Key Features:

  • Flat-pack for easy shipping

  • Cost-effective

  • Variety of material options (particleboard, MDF, plywood, solid wood)

  • Assembly required

  • Customization limited based on the source

  • Wide range of pricing and quality levels


Value Comparison: Cost vs. Quality

Forevermark Cabinets offer a higher baseline value than most RTA cabinets, primarily due to their construction standards and pre-assembled nature (in some collections). While RTA cabinets may initially appear cheaper, hidden costs—like tools, labor for assembly, or potential errors during DIY builds—can offset the savings.

Forevermark Cabinets:

  • Price: $150–$300 per linear foot

  • Includes soft-close hardware and premium finishes

  • Factory quality assurance

  • Lower assembly labor costs

RTA Cabinets:

  • Price: $75–$250 per linear foot

  • Variable quality (costs rise for better materials)

  • Requires time and skill to assemble

  • Inconsistent finish and structural stability across manufacturers

Overall, Forevermark presents better long-term value for customers seeking a blend of price, reliability, and aesthetic appeal.


Durability: Construction and Longevity

Durability is a key differentiator. Forevermark Cabinets are built with industry-recognized durability standards. Their use of plywood and solid hardwood, combined with quality finishes and soft-close features, ensures they can handle heavy kitchen use for years.

Forevermark Cabinets:

  • Solid wood and plywood box construction

  • Dovetail drawer joints

  • Water- and stain-resistant finishes

  • Certified durability (KCMA)

RTA Cabinets:

  • Quality depends on brand; some use MDF or particleboard

  • Staples or cam locks are common in low-end models

  • Vulnerable to moisture if materials are not sealed properly

  • Less consistent in performance under high-use conditions

Forevermark’s certifications and materials make it a more durable and reliable choice in the long run.

Materials and Finish Quality

The choice of materials significantly affects cabinet lifespan and resistance to wear.

Forevermark Cabinets:

  • Solid hardwood fronts

  • ½” to ¾” plywood boxes (no particleboard)

  • Multi-step finishing process with UV coatings

  • Moisture-resistant finishes

  • CARB2 compliant

RTA Cabinets:

  • Material ranges from particleboard to solid wood

  • Finishes may be laminate, thermofoil, or painted

  • Quality highly inconsistent across brands

  • Lower-end models vulnerable to warping or chipping

Forevermark’s superior materials and consistent finishing techniques make them more resistant to long-term damage.

Maintenance and Repair Considerations

Long-term use inevitably leads to the need for minor repairs, cleaning, and general maintenance. How cabinets handle wear and how easy they are to maintain is essential for any homeowner.

Forevermark Cabinets:

  • UV-finished surfaces are stain- and moisture-resistant, making them easy to wipe clean

  • Consistent hardware and design make part replacements straightforward

  • Scratch-resistant coatings extend lifespan

  • Available touch-up kits from distributors simplify repairs

RTA Cabinets:

  • Maintenance depends on material; cheaper boards may swell or deteriorate from water exposure

  • Some RTA cabinets with thin veneers are hard to repair if chipped

  • Replacement parts might not be readily available or standardized

  • Variability in manufacturer makes long-term maintenance more challenging

Homeowners who want a low-maintenance, resilient cabinetry solution will likely prefer Forevermark for its ease of care and durability under daily wear.
